Affinity 360 Finder: This analysis allows you to display and rank the exhaustive list of product affinities at any level of relevance as defined by the strength of the relationship (association) and support (percentage of baskets). This analysis can be conducted for any store or groups of stores, any time slice, any customer segments, etc. The report displayed answers the question "What are all the products combinations that sold together by category?"

Market Basket (product affinities): This analysis allows you to interactively specify a criteria (target) and then display and rank product purchases that match that criteria. This analysis can be delivered at any level of relevance as defined by the strength of the relationship (association) and support (percentage of baskets). The target is flexible and can be a product, product category, store, time period, a combination of any of these such as a product and a location, etc. The report displayed answers the question "What are the most common products that sold with DLP HDTVs?"

Segmentation (attribute affinity): This analysis allows you to interactively find customer characteristics (segments) that are positively or negatively related to a specific outcome (target criteria). This analysis can be delivered at any level of relevance as defined by the strength of the relationship (association) and support (percentage of baskets). The target criteria is flexible and can be a single product, a combination of products, all products on promotion, etc. The report displayed answers the question "What are the top customer segments who bought cabinets/countertops or faucets?"

Differential Analysis: This analysis allows you to interactively compare the behavior of different groups of users, products, locations, or time periods. The criteria is easy to define and can be any product, product category, location, user segment, time period, or a combination of any of these such as a product and a location, etc. The report displayed answers the question "How does the purchase behavior differ for the store in Burbank (from the general population)"
